The Bug
Unlike any potion, splash potion, lingering potion or tipped arrow (outside of the ones with instant effects), the spectral arrow shows no duration of the potion effect, nor that it gives an effect.
Steps to Reproduce
Give yourself a spectral arrow.
/give @s minecraft:spectral_arrow
Open your inventory and hold your mouse cursor over it to display the item's tooltip.
Look at the item's lore closely.
Observed Behavior
Spectral arrows do not display their potion effect along with its duration in its item's lore.
Expected Behavior
Spectral arrows would display their potion effect along with its duration in its item's lore.
Code Analysis
Code analysis by @unknown can be found in this comment.
Linked issues
relates to 1
Attachments
Comments 19
I think the bug is not a bug, but simply how it's made. Spectral arrows are their own special arrow type (they're not tipped arrows), so you can't change the duration, nor can you change the effect (without commands).
And SLScool, is a bug report really the best place to ask that question?
Hobbit2469, I would say the same thing, except that I've been on the wiki, and I've seen many updates fix many bugs I never thought were issues, and I'll say the same thing about this one.
Also, do you know any better place to ask?
Can confirm this behavior in 21w40a. Here are some extra details regarding this problem.
The Bug:
Spectral arrows do not display their potion effect along with its duration in its item's lore.
Steps to Reproduce:
Give yourself a spectral arrow.
/give @s minecraft:spectral_arrow
Open your inventory and hold your mouse cursor over it to display the item's tooltip.
Look at the item's lore closely.
Observed Behavior:
Spectral arrows do not display their potion effect along with its duration in its item's lore.
Expected Behavior:
Spectral arrows would display their potion effect along with its duration in its item's lore.
Can confirm.